HIP 17943

HIP 17943 is a F-type (Yellow-White) star located in the constellation Perseus.

Located approximately 259.9 light-years from Earth, HIP 17943 resides within the broader disk of our Milky Way galaxy.

HIP 17943 is classified as a spectral class F star (F-type (Yellow-White)) on the Harvard spectral classification system.

HIP 17943 has an apparent magnitude of +6.77, placing it beyond naked-eye visibility. A good pair of binoculars or a small telescope is required to observe this star. Observers will note its white hue, which corresponds to a B-V color index of +0.321.
